Quick Summary
The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E), Philadelphia District (NAP), has issued a Sources Sought Notice / Request for Information (RFI) for the Delaware Bayshore, Beneficial Use of Dredged Material Project. This RFI seeks to identify qualified firms capable of performing maintenance dredging of the Delaware River and beneficially placing the material onto Delaware Bayshore communities. The estimated project magnitude is between $25,000,000 and $100,000,000. Responses are due by May 27, 2026.
Scope of Work
The anticipated requirement involves:
- Maintenance dredging of approximately 500,000 cubic yards of sediment within the Delaware River, Philadelphia to Sea main navigation channel (between Stations 448+000 and 560+000, Brandywine Range).
- Beneficial use placement of dredged material onto Delaware Bayshore Communities including Pickering Beach, Kitts Hummock, Bowers, and Slaughter Beach, DE.
- Option Work: Additional maintenance dredging between Stations 385+000 and 448+000 (Cross Ledge & Miah Maull Ranges) with placement into the Buoy 10 overboard placement site in the Delaware Bay.
- All dredging must meet required depths with 1 or 2-foot allowable overdepth.
Contract & Timeline
- Type: Sources Sought / Request for Information (RFI)
- Estimated Magnitude: $25,000,000 - $100,000,000
- Anticipated Period of Performance: 300 calendar days
- NAICS Code: 237990, Dredging and Surface Cleanup Activities (SBA Size Standard: $37.0M)
- Set-Aside: None specified (market research stage)
- Response Due: May 27, 2026, 2:00 PM ET
- Published: May 7, 2026
Evaluation & Purpose
This RFI is solely for informational, market research, and planning purposes to determine a competitive basis and identify prospective contractors. It is not a solicitation, and the government is under no obligation to issue a solicitation or award a contract.
Response Requirements
Interested firms capable of performing this work should submit responses including:
- Firm name, CAGE/UEI, and Point of Contact.
- Three (3) project examples completed within the last ten (10) years demonstrating maintenance dredging experience (prime or subcontractor, year completed, on time, self-performed percentage, dollar amount, general description).
- Small Business status under NAICS 237990, including any sub-categories (e.g., HUBZone, 8(a), SDVOSB, WOSB).
- Anticipated subcontracting percentage and types of work to be subcontracted to small businesses.
- Bonding capacity (per contract and aggregate).
- Indication of intent to submit a proposal if a solicitation is advertised.
